Our 2023 rankings named Ranken Technical College the most popular school in the Plains States Region for carpentry students working on their associate degree. Ranken Technical College is a small private not-for-profit school located in the large city of Saint Louis.
About 7% of the students majoring in carpentry at the school are women while 93% are male.
Carpentry majors at Ranken Technical College take out an average of $12,097 in student loans while working on their Associate Degree.
A rank of #2 on this year’s list means Hennepin Technical College is a great place for carpentry students working on their associate degree. Hennepin Technical College is a small public school located in the suburb of Brooklyn Park.
Of the 5 students majoring in carpentry at Hennepin Technical College, 80% are male and 20% are female.
A rank of #3 on this year’s list means Minnesota State College Southeast is a great place for carpentry students working on their associate degree. MSC Southeast is a small public school located in the distant town of Winona.

A rank of #4 on this year’s list means Hawkeye Community College is a great place for carpentry students working on their associate degree. Located in the small city of Waterloo, Hawkeye Community College is a public school with a small student population.
Of the 12 students majoring in carpentry at Hawkeye Community College, 92% are male and 8% are female.
A rank of #4 on this year’s list means Northwest Kansas Technical College is a great place for carpentry students working on their associate degree. Located in the town of Goodland, NWKTC is a public school with a fairly small student population.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Indian Hills Community College. It ranked #4 on our 2023 Most Popular Carpentry Associate Degree Trade Schools in the Plains States Region list. IHCC is a small public school located in the remote town of Ottumwa.
Coffeyville Community College did quite well in this year’s ranking of the most popular places for carpentry students to get a associate degree. It came in at #7 on the list. Located in the town of Coffeyville, Coffeyville Community College is a public school with a small student population.
Manhattan Area Technical College landed the #7 spot in the 2023 rankings for the most popular associate degree carpentry programs. MATC is a small public school located in the small city of Manhattan.

Southwestern Community College landed the #7 spot in the 2023 rankings for the most popular associate degree carpentry programs. Located in the remote town of Creston, SWCC is a public school with a small student population.
Lake Superior College ranked #10 on this year’s Most Popular Carpentry Associate Degree Trade Schools in the Plains States Region list. Located in the small city of Duluth, LSC is a public college with a small student population.
